Types of Vehicle Diagnostics

311135906_1281855972636056_2987376612771239945_nlow.jpgVehicle diagnostics are a way to find out the cause of problems with vehicles. There are many types of diagnostic tools available. The technician at the service will choose the best one based on the vehicle's current technical condition and the specific situation. OBD-II, CANBUS are two examples of these tools. The technician is able to identify the problem and perform the needed repairs by using the right tool.

OBD-II

OBD-II diagnostics for vehicles are made by using sensors to detect issues with vehicles. The sensors transmit abnormal data to the engine control unit (ECU) which then stores it as an Diagnostic Trouble Code (DTC). This code is a string of letters and numbers which identify the type and root of the issue. OBD II codes cover all aspects of a vehicle, such as the chassis, body powertrain, the network, and.

A variety of tools can be utilized to perform OBD-II vehicle diagnosis. These tools can range from simple consumer-level tools to advanced OEM dealership tools and vehicle telematic systems. Hand-held scanners and fault code readers are the most basic tools. However, there are high-end and robust tools available on the market.

A scanner tool is a tool that can read the diagnostic trouble codes from the computer system of a vehicle. It can also read the vehicle's VIN. OBD-II scanners are equipped with a feature that reads codes from any protocol. A mechanic can interpret and read the data and provide you with all information regarding your vehicle's problem.

OBD II diagnostics for your vehicle can help you save money on repairs while also improving the performance of your vehicle. They can also provide you with information about the health of key engine components and emission controls. With this information, technicians can identify issues quickly and easily.

CANBUS

A scanner tool can be used to examine the entire system of any vehicle that is CANBUS compliant. It will show the modules that should be turned on and which ones are off. If one or more of these modules is not on, this could be a sign of a communication issue or wiring issues.

CAN bus problems can present a variety of symptoms, including partial or total loss of vehicle functionality. These problems can trigger an audible alert or a visual warning for the driver. Software malfunctions could also be the cause. A CAN bus problem can also result in a malfunctioning charging system, battery voltage, or incorrect connections.

A low resistance reading on a CAN port could be an indication of a damaged device for CAN or a damaged wiring harness. Some CAN devices have an internal termination resistor which switches on and off when the unit is powered up. The manufacturer's information on service should contain the internal termination resistors of the particular CAN device.

The CAN bus protocol that is a message-based protocol, allows components of automobiles to communicate with one another. Multiplex electrical wiring is used to save copper and allow communication between vehicles. Each device transmits data within frames that are received by all other devices in the network.

Check engine light

A Check engine light on your car could signal a serious problem. You should have your car diagnostic tests checked for an orange or red light. The faster you get it fixed, the less expensive it will be. This light could be accompanied by additional signs, like a strange engine noise.

No matter the reason regardless of the cause, the Check Engine Light is meant to alert you to a problem in your vehicle. The orange-colored engine icon is normally located in the instrument cluster and is activated when the car's on-board computer detects any issue. There are a few different causes that can cause this indicator to appear and in some cases, the problems could be as simple as a loose gas cap or a spark plug.

Another possible cause for an Check Engine Light is a problem with the exhaust system. This light can be caused by an EGR (exhaust gas recirculation valve). Although these valves don't require regular maintenance, they may become blocked with carbon and will require replaced. A malfunctioning EGR valve could result in a greater amount of emissions. After you have fixed the issue, your car's sensors will shut off the light automatically. If your car's CEL is on for more than three days, you may want to check it again, or manually reset the light.

A diagnostic scan can reveal what codes are causing your Check Engine light to turn on. In some instances it is possible to perform a scan using an easy scan tool can uncover the root of the issue. For more complicated issues you'll need a professional scan tool.

Trouble codes

DTCs (diagnostic trouble codes) are codes that can be used to identify problems with your vehicle. These codes vary in length between one and five characters and can represent anything from warning lights to malfunctioning engine. These codes can be used for troubleshooting and identifying the root of the issue.

DTCs can be used to detect problems with vehicles, but not all of them are serious. In some cases, the trouble codes indicate that the sensor circuit is out of range, or how much is car diagnostic test a malfunction has occurred in the emissions control system. Once you've pinpointed what is causing the issue and have figured out the solution. It is crucial to determine the location where trouble codes are stored in your vehicle. Typically, DTCs are stored in the Engine Control Module (ECM) or the Powertrain Control Module (PCM).

It is also essential to determine the cause of the issue by using diagnostic trouble codes. They can aid a mechanic troubleshoot issues and identify the necessary repairs.
